Automated Progress Note and Clinical Documentation Synthesis

In the human services sector, direct support professionals spend a disproportionate amount of time on clinical documentation, leading to burnout and decreased face-to-face time with individuals. For a regional multi-site operator like AHRC Suffolk, inconsistent documentation quality poses significant reimbursement and audit risks. Automating the synthesis of daily progress notes ensures that clinical data is captured accurately, structured according to state requirements, and filed in real-time. This reduces the administrative burden on front-line staff while ensuring that the organization maintains high standards of documentation integrity, which is essential for sustaining long-term funding and compliance in the New York state service environment.

Up to 30% reduction in documentation timeHealthcare Administrative Automation Study
The AI agent acts as a documentation assistant that listens to or reviews structured input from staff after a session. It extracts key behavioral observations, milestones met, and service delivery metrics, then drafts a compliant progress note for staff review. It integrates directly with existing Electronic Health Record (EHR) systems to ensure data is mapped to the correct individual profile, flagging any missing mandatory fields before submission. By standardizing the output, the agent ensures that all documentation meets the rigorous criteria required by NYS OPWDD and other oversight bodies, minimizing the risk of clawbacks or audit findings.

Intelligent Staff Scheduling and Shift Optimization

Managing labor across multiple sites in Suffolk County requires balancing complex staff certifications, individual support needs, and state-mandated ratios. Manual scheduling is prone to error and often results in high overtime costs or coverage gaps that impact the quality of care. An AI agent can optimize shift distribution by predicting peak staffing needs based on historical attendance and individual service plans. This ensures that the right staff with the appropriate certifications are matched to the right locations, reducing reliance on expensive agency staff and ensuring that all regulatory staffing ratios are consistently met without human oversight.

10-18% reduction in overtime labor costsWorkforce Management Analytics Report
The agent ingests real-time data from HR systems, staff certification databases, and site attendance logs. It uses predictive modeling to identify potential coverage gaps weeks in advance and suggests optimal scheduling adjustments. It proactively communicates with staff via secure channels to fill shifts, automatically verifying that any replacement staff has the required credentials for the specific individual support needs at that site. By automating the constraint-satisfaction problem of scheduling, the agent frees up program managers to focus on clinical oversight rather than administrative logistics.

Automated Compliance Monitoring and Audit Readiness

Regulatory compliance is the backbone of operations for New York human services providers. Keeping track of evolving state regulations, individual plan requirements, and facility safety standards is a monumental task that often results in reactive, rather than proactive, compliance management. An AI agent can continuously monitor internal records against current regulatory requirements, flagging discrepancies in real-time. This shifts the organization from a 'prepare for audit' mindset to 'always audit-ready,' significantly reducing the stress and resource drain associated with annual reviews and ensuring that the organization remains in good standing with state oversight agencies.

35-40% faster audit preparationNYS Human Services Regulatory Review
This agent acts as a continuous compliance auditor, scanning documents, training logs, and incident reports against a rule-based engine updated with the latest NYS OPWDD and HIPAA standards. It flags expired certifications, incomplete training modules, or missing signatures on individual service plans before they become audit findings. The agent generates automated compliance dashboards for management, providing a clear view of organizational risk. By automating the identification of non-compliant records, the agent allows the compliance team to focus on remediation and systemic improvements rather than manual file reviews.

Predictive Incident Reporting and Risk Mitigation

Incident reporting is a critical but reactive process in human services. Identifying patterns in incidents across multiple sites is difficult when data is siloed in paper or disparate digital systems. An AI agent can analyze incident data to identify early warning signs or systemic issues, such as specific times of day or site conditions that correlate with higher incident rates. By providing actionable insights, the organization can implement proactive safety measures, reducing the frequency of reportable incidents, improving the safety of the individuals served, and protecting the organization from liability and negative regulatory scrutiny.

12-15% reduction in reportable incidentsRisk Management in Social Services Study
The agent continuously analyzes incident reports, staff logs, and environmental data. It uses pattern recognition to identify subtle correlations that human analysts might miss—such as staffing turnover rates in specific units correlating with behavioral incidents. The agent generates automated alerts for management when risk thresholds are exceeded and provides trend reports that inform staff training and facility safety protocols. By transforming raw incident data into predictive intelligence, the agent enables a proactive safety culture that prioritizes the well-being of individuals and staff alike.
